The first release on Kill Rock Stars' experimental imprint 5 Rue Christine,
the Replikants'
This Is Our Message is what happens when indie rockers -- in this case,
Justin Trosper and
Brandt Sandeno of the comparatively "normal"
Unwound -- discover the work of
John Cage and
Harry Partch. A collection of 24 widely varied slices of musique concrète experimentalism (only the first 13 are on the limited-edition vinyl),
This Is Our Message is opaque noise rock that succeeds or fails entirely upon the listener's interest in such things. Actually, as noise rock goes, it's really quite good, with a much better sense of structure and purpose than many more chaotic and random releases; songs like "Organ Transplant (We Want Miles)" actually have fairly traditional structures underneath the layers of feedback and tape manipulation, and the lengthy, slowly unfolding "8:36" (both its title and its length) is oddly beautiful.
Unwound fans should know what they're letting themselves in for, but
This Is Our Message is worth a listen for the adventurous.
